How does the digestive system work with the circulatory system?
Kobotan [32]
Interacting with Other Systems. The digestive system works very closely with the circulatory system to get the absorbed nutrients distributed through your body. The circulatory system also carries chemical signals from your endocrine system that control the speed of digestion.

A. State SEVEN (7) functions of the Nursing and Midwifery Council of Ghana ​
Salsk061 [2.6K]

Answer:

Bring all practicing nurses/midwives in Ghana under a unified body

Advance the interest of the nursing/midwifery profession

Promote a better understanding and dignity of the profession

Maintain the honour and independence of the profession with special reference to professional standard, conduct, discipline and etiquette.

Promote nursing/midwifery research

Affiliate and promote good relations with the International Council of Nurses Commonwealth Nurses Federation, International confederation of Midwives and similar organization of Nurses in other countries.

Promote and support law reforms on matters affecting the nursing/midwifery profession
